Orchids often look delicate, but most of their problems come from unstable indoor conditions rather than poor watering or fertiliser mistakes. Sudden temperature changes from ACs, heaters, windows, or doors quietly stress the plant. In nature, orchids grow in steady tropical climates, so even small indoor shifts can cause bud drop, weak roots, yellow leaves, and slow or stopped growth.

1. Orchids Are Naturally Sensitive to Rapid Temperature Fluctuations

 

Orchids evolved in warm, stable rainforest environments where temperature changes happen slowly and predictably. Indoors, they face sudden heat and cold shifts they are not built for. This disrupts moisture balance, energy use, and nutrient absorption. Over time, the plant weakens, and many owners mistake this stress for disease, when it is actually environmental instability.

 

2. Cold Drafts Can Quietly Damage Orchids Overnight

 

Cold drafts from windows, doors, or fans can harm orchids without obvious warning. These plants cannot quickly adapt to sudden chills, especially at night. Even short exposure may damage buds and leaves. The real issue is delayed symptoms—damage often appears days later, making it hard for growers to connect the cause with the visible decline.

 

3. Heating and Air Conditioning Systems Create Hidden Stress

 

Heating and cooling systems constantly change humidity and airflow around orchids. Hot air dries leaves and roots, while AC reduces moisture and creates sudden cooling. Even if the room feels comfortable, the orchid experiences repeated stress cycles. Over time, this leads to dehydration, weak roots, yellowing leaves, and poor flowering performance indoors.

 

4. Sudden Temperature Changes Often Trigger Bud Blast

 

Bud blast happens when orchid flower buds suddenly dry and fall before blooming. This is often caused by temperature shocks rather than watering issues. Moving plants between warm and cold areas or exposing them to drafts confuses the orchid. It then stops supporting flowers and redirects energy towards survival, sacrificing buds first.

 

5. Stable Temperatures Help Orchids Grow Healthier Roots

 

Roots are the most important part of an orchid’s survival. Sudden temperature swings slow down root activity and reduce nutrient uptake. In bark mixes, this effect becomes even stronger due to fast-drying conditions. Stable temperatures help roots stay active, support better hydration, and improve long-term flowering and overall plant strength.

 

6. Choosing the Right Indoor Location Makes a Huge Difference

 

Where you place your orchid directly affects its health. Bright, indirect light with stable temperatures is ideal. Avoid areas near AC vents, heaters, exterior doors, or cold windows. These zones create unpredictable conditions. A steady indoor spot helps the plant focus on growth instead of constantly adjusting to environmental stress.

 

7. Humidity Helps Orchids Handle Temperature Stress Better

 

Humidity reduces the impact of temperature changes by slowing moisture loss from leaves and roots. Dry indoor air makes orchids more vulnerable to stress from both heat and cold. Using a humidity tray, grouping plants, or a humidifier creates a more stable microenvironment that supports healthier leaves, roots, and overall plant resilience.

 

8. Moving Orchids Too Quickly Can Shock the Plant

 

Sudden relocation is a major stress factor for orchids. Moving them from outdoors to indoors, or from warm to cool areas, creates shock. The plant struggles to adjust its moisture balance and energy use. Gradual transitions over several days allow orchids to adapt safely and avoid stress-related issues like leaf drop or bud loss.

 

9. Monitoring Temperatures Helps Prevent Long-Term Damage

 

Temperature changes inside homes are often unnoticed but still harmful. A simple thermometer near the plant can reveal hidden hot or cold zones. Many orchids suffer quietly before showing visible damage. Monitoring conditions helps identify problems early, allowing you to fix unstable environments before they affect roots, leaves, or flowering cycles.

 

10. Consistency Matters More Than Perfection With Orchids

 

Orchids do not need perfect care, but they do need stability. Constant changes in temperature, watering, or placement create stress. Once the environment becomes steady, most orchids recover naturally and grow stronger. Focus on consistency rather than frequent adjustments, and the plant will reward you with healthier growth and reliable blooms.

 

 

Conclusion

 

Orchids are not difficult plants, but they are very honest about their environment. They react quickly when temperatures change too often or too sharply. The solution is not complicated care routines but simple stability. Keep them away from drafts, vents, and sudden temperature swings. Give them a steady spot, and they will naturally become healthier and more reliable bloomers.

3. What is the ideal temperature range for orchids?

Most orchids prefer a stable range between 18°C to 27°C depending on the species. Learning Why Orchids Hate Sudden Temperature Changes shows that consistency matters more than perfection. A slightly warmer or cooler environment is fine, but rapid jumps between hot and cold conditions will shock the plant, affecting flowering, root activity, and leaf health significantly over time.
